Winter in Menorca is harder on a boat than people expect
The island is beautiful in August and unforgiving from November. Three things catch owners out.
The tramuntana does not ease off
Menorca is the windiest of the Balearics. From November the tramuntana runs for days at a time, and a boat on a mooring or an exposed pontoon works its lines and fenders the whole while.
Nothing stops growing
Mediterranean water stays warm enough for fouling to keep going through winter. Leave the boat afloat and you spend the first fortnight of the season scrubbing rather than sailing.
Nobody is watching
Most owners on this coast are not on the island between October and May. That is six months of weather, damp and unnoticed problems with nobody to check on the boat.

What will it cost?
We do not publish a single rate, because a 5 metre RIB outdoors and a 9 metre cruiser under cover are not remotely the same job. Price follows length and beam, indoor or outdoor, the number of months and whether you want the boat shrink-wrapped.

When should I lay the boat up?
As soon as your season finishes, which for most owners here means October. The first autumn depressions do more damage to a boat left afloat than the whole of a settled summer.
